Court Orders Temporary Seizure of Former Zamfara Governor’s Properties, Funds

Alex Enumah in Abuja

Justice Obiorah Egwatu of the Abuja Division of the Federal High Court, yesterday ordered the interim forfeiture of 10 properties as well as funds in banks accounts allegedly owned by a former Governor of Zamfara State, Abdulaziz Yari.

The order, which was sequel to an ex-parte application by the Independent Corrupt Practices and other related offences Commission (ICPC), is to enable the commission conclude its investigation on the affected assets.

The interim order would, however, last for 60 days before which the commission can then apply for final forfeiture.

Meanwhile, Justice Egwatu ordered the ICPC to publicise the order for any person or persons with interest in the affected properties to show cause within 14 days why they should not be permanently forfeited to the Federal Government.

Some of the properties, according to the ICPC, are in Maryland (USA), Abuja, Kaduna, among others.
